Year 12 Physics

This is a practical and theoretical course about different forms of energy and the conversion of one to another. 
I
t includes the topics of Mechanics (Force and Motion), Electricity (Electrostatics and D.C Circuits), Light,
Wave Motion, Magnetism and Nuclear Physics.

Entry Requirement
An acceptable level of achievement in Level 1 Physics standard from the Year 11 Science course is desirable.
